Transaction de6aa0307384f102ca4a002cd15610676584cffa8ba84b56f26caddc05632eed
1 Input
1 Output
-
de6aa0307384f102ca4a002cd15610676584cffa8ba84b56f26caddc05632eed:0
- value
- 260586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 774c099246c1c3618fc3c51b14e8f558371648b6 OP_EQUAL
- address
- 3CZoRYPJdEFv8vtHNbadwxtRmD1By69gyu